Searched refs:combiningClasses (Results 1 - 2 of 2) sorted by relevance

/openjdk7/jdk/src/share/native/sun/font/layout/
H A DCanonShaping.cpp40 void CanonShaping::sortMarks(le_int32 *indices, const le_int32 *combiningClasses, le_int32 index, le_int32 limit) argument
45 le_int32 c = combiningClasses[v];
48 if (c >= combiningClasses[indices[i]]) {
65 le_int32 *combiningClasses = LE_NEW_ARRAY(le_int32, charCount); local
70 combiningClasses[i] = classTable->getGlyphClass(classTable, (LEGlyphID) inChars[i], success);
75 if (combiningClasses[i] != 0) {
79 if (combiningClasses[mark] == 0) {
84 sortMarks(indices, combiningClasses, i, mark);
103 LE_DELETE_ARRAY(combiningClasses);
H A DCanonShaping.h53 static void sortMarks(le_int32 *indices, const le_int32 *combiningClasses, le_int32 index, le_int32 limit);

Completed in 45 milliseconds